public class UnixController extends AbstractOSController
AbstractOSController.InternalOutputStreammuleBin, muleHome, STATUS, STATUS_PATTERN, timeout| Constructor and Description |
|---|
UnixController(String muleHome,
int timeout) |
| Modifier and Type | Method and Description |
|---|---|
String |
getMuleBin() |
protected OutputStream |
getOutputStream() |
int |
getProcessId() |
protected int |
getProcessIdFromStatus() |
protected boolean |
isMuleRunning() |
int |
status(String... args) |
copyEnvironmentVariables, doExecution, getMuleHome, restart, runSync, runSync, start, stoppublic UnixController(String muleHome, int timeout)
public String getMuleBin()
getMuleBin in class AbstractOSControllerpublic int getProcessId()
getProcessId in class AbstractOSControllerprotected boolean isMuleRunning()
protected int getProcessIdFromStatus()
public int status(String... args)
status in class AbstractOSControllerprotected OutputStream getOutputStream()
Copyright © 2024 MuleSoft Inc. All rights reserved.